Point mutations are often caused by substances called mutagens explain?
Point mutations are often caused by substances called mutagens. Base analogs, such as 5-bromouracil, a toxic drug used in cancer chemotherapy, are mutagens similar in structure to nucleotide bases. Other mutagens include coal tar dyes, which induce frame-shift mutations; ultraviolet light; atomic radiation; cigarette tars; some viruses, such as the genital herpes virus; and chronic irritants such as asbestos and silica. These mutagens are also referred to as carcinogens because they can lead to cancer, a condition in which cells fail to differentiate normally.
